4. OBOA-46.-Lonmshore Construction Company - The Chair reviewed the case
AbUry and -W-staff TvaluatiAT
The applicant requests a Variance in an RS-3 district to
permit a side yard building line reduction from 5' to 4' on each
side of the lot, The lots in Hale Addition were platted 60' wide
prior to the time the property was annexed to the city. The
Board should consider whether a Variance of this nature would have
any detrimental effect to the property itself or to surrounding
properties,
Board members discussed the application. The applicant was not present.
There were no persons present to support or oppose the application. Chair
Borgna related that the Building Inspector stated the structure would ex-
tend only three inches into the 5' setback. The Chair introduced a letter
from H. D. Hale concerning the application and directed that it be made a
part of the minutes. The letter is attached,
R. Helm moved to approve a Variance of zoning regulations to permit a 4'
sideyard setback on either side of Lot 13, Block 3, Hale Addition. L,
Trammel seconded the motion.
Aye: Helm, Trammel, White and Borgna.
Nay: None®
Motion carried 4-0-0.

6. & D. Hale Letter
Board members discussed the letter from H. D. Hale dated April 12, 1982
written in reference to OBOk-46. The Board directed the following comments
be made a part of the official record: The letter should have been directed
to the Board and not to staff, who acts as secretary to the Board. The
Board felt the letter was "...completely out of order, inaccurate..." and
had" to validity to it." They stated that enforcement of private covenants
of a subdivision plat is a civil matter and does not supercede the power of
the Board of Adjustment to enforce zoning regulations.
